POI in the map
The device offers the possibility of up to 10 POI categories to be display on the
map.
Switch display on/off
Press in the Navigation menu the function key  → POIs.
Select the displayed category
Switch on show POIs.
Press in the Navigation menu the function key  → Map → Select catego-
ries for POIs.
Select the desired POI category.
Guidance to the POI
Press the function key with the symbol of a POI in the map.
The following POI details are displayed.
If the function key includes several POIs, then they will be listed. Select the de-
sired destination from the list, then POI details will be shown.
Press the function key Start.
Then a route to the destination is calculated and the route guidance starts.
If the navigation menu for setting the alternative routes is turned on, the guid-
ance for this route type (economic / fast / short) must be selected before start-
ing.
If the destination entry occurs during route guidance, the destination change
must be confirmed by pressing the function key Start in addition to confirming
in the following menu that appears.

Map Orientation
The map in the 3D display is aligned only with respect to the direction of travel.
The map in the 2D display can be oriented to the north or in relation to the di-
rection of travel.
A change of map orientation is only possible when the map is centred on the
vehicle position (the function key  or  is not displayed).
Change the map orientation
Press in the Navigation menu the function key  in the area
page 54.
The map is oriented to the north or in relation to the direction of travel.
The arrow in symbol  always points to the north.
The map is oriented to the north
The map does not rotate, the vehicle position symbol  rotates.
Map oriented to the direction of travel
The map rotates, the vehicle position symbol  does not rotate.
